    Method 2:

    I suggest you to uninstall and reinstall the Windows Media player and check if the issue persists. Refer to these steps to uninstall and reinstall Windows Media player:

    • Press Window key + F, select “Settings’ tab below the search box.
    • Type “Turn Windows features ON or OFF” and click on the tile with the same name.
    • Now, expand the “Media features” and uncheck the box against “Windows Media player”.
    • Restart the computer.
    • Now follow the same steps and check the box against “Windows Media player” and
      restart the computer to reinstall.
    • Check if the issue persists.

    Method 2: Adjust Burn Settings.


    As you say that it’s getting stuck while burning a CD, you might want to check with the burn speed. To do that,

    • Open Windows Media Player from the Start menu.
    • Click on Organize and select
      Options
      from the list.
    • Select the Burn tab in the Options window and select the drop-down menu beside
      Burn speed and select Slow.
    • Click on Apply and OK
      to exit the settings screen.
    • Try burning a new CD and check if it plays.
